📝 Description: The System of Symbols A new way to look at Tarot

In this unique volume Toni reveals her secrets and shares her knowledge from over 20 years as a tarot reader. The System of Symbols has the full symbolic meaning of each tarot card, how to interpret each tarot card, including reversed tarot interpretations, true life examples and key words for easy use. There is also information on the use of numbers in tarot, part of the art which is often forgotten these days, and yet is vital to a true understanding of tarot. The System of Symbols is illustrated throughout with black and white images of Toni's own tarot designs. She also includes association of the cards to the Bach Flower Remedies.

Allen presents a distinctive, illustrated approach that successfully integrates numerology and Bach Flower Remedies, offering a novel twist on standard Tarot interpretations. The inclusion of real-world scenarios makes the abstract symbolism tangible and immediately applicable for divination. However, this work may not suit readers seeking rigorous academic analysis or those who prefer strictly traditional Rider-Waite-Smith interpretations without additional metaphysical layers. It is best viewed as a practical tool rather than a scholarly text. While the holistic angle is refreshing, purists might find the blend of remedies and numerology distracting from the core card meanings. Ultimately, it serves well for intuitive readers but lacks depth for those demanding historical context or complex astrological correspondences.
